Why is the trust score of household-goodies.buzz strongly low?

The website 'household-goodies.buzz' appears to be a typical e-commerce site, offering various household items. However, there are several red flags that suggest caution:

1. **Domain Age:** The domain is relatively new, which is often a characteristic of many scam websites. Scammers frequently create new domains to avoid being flagged.

2. **Free Shipping Threshold:** Offering free shipping for orders over a very low amount (in this case, $9.9) is unusual for legitimate businesses. It's a common tactic used by scam sites to entice people to make a purchase.

3. **Limited Content:** The website content provided is minimal and lacks detailed information about the company, its policies, or the products it offers. Legitimate e-commerce sites usually have comprehensive content.

4. **Unprofessional Design:** The design of the website, especially if it looks amateurish or has many spelling and grammar errors, can be a sign of a scam.

5. **Payment Security:** It's important to check if the website uses secure payment methods and if it's SSL-encrypted. This can help protect your financial information.

6. **Customer Reviews:** Look for customer reviews outside of the website. If there are none or if they are overwhelmingly negative, it's a red flag.

7. **Contact Information:** Legitimate businesses usually provide multiple ways to contact them. If the only contact method is a web form, it's suspicious.

8. **Check the Domain:** Sometimes, scammers use domains that are similar to well-known brands or websites. Always double-check the domain name.

9. **Trust Seals and Logos:** Scammers may use fake trust seals and logos to appear legitimate. Verify the authenticity of these.

10. **Too Good to Be True:** If the prices seem too good to be true, especially for popular or high-end products, it's a warning sign.

11. **Check for a Privacy Policy:** Legitimate websites have a privacy policy that outlines how they handle your data. If it's missing, it's a concern.

12. **Social Media Presence:** Legitimate businesses often have a presence on social media. Check if the website has active social media accounts.

It's important to approach new or unfamiliar websites with caution, especially when they involve financial transactions. If in doubt, consider making a small initial purchase to test the legitimacy of the website. Additionally, using secure payment methods and keeping an eye on your financial statements can help mitigate the risk of potential scams."
